Function FM71_FM_AA_OC_LV_ACTIVATED pattern details
In-order to call this FM within your sap programs, simply using the below ABAP pattern details to trigger the function call...or see the full ABAP code listing at the end of this article. You can simply cut and paste this code into your ABAP progrom as it is, including variable declarations.CALL FUNCTION 'FM71_FM_AA_OC_LV_ACTIVATED'".
EXPORTING
* I_CAUFVD_ORDER = "Dialogstruktur fuer Auftragskoepfe und -position
IMPORTING
E_FM_AA_OC_LV_ACTIVATED = "
IMPORTING Parameters details for FM71_FM_AA_OC_LV_ACTIVATED
I_CAUFVD_ORDER - Dialogstruktur fuer Auftragskoepfe und -position
Data type: CAUFVDOptional: Yes
Call by Reference: Yes
EXPORTING Parameters details for FM71_FM_AA_OC_LV_ACTIVATED
E_FM_AA_OC_LV_ACTIVATED -
Data type: COptional: No
Call by Reference: No ( called with pass by value option)
